Joe Coffee Company was founded in 2003 by Jonathan Rubinstein as a single specialty coffee shop located in Manhattan's West Village. This establishment was born from a simple yet powerful vision: to brew exceptional coffee and create a welcoming space for the community. Over the years, Joe Coffee has grown substantially and now operates 24 cafes throughout New York City, accompanied by its very own Roastery in Long Island City. The company's commitment to quality, hospitality, and education remains at the core of its business model, making it a recognized pioneer within the specialty coffee industry in New York. Joe Coffee is also known for its dedication to its employees, believing strongly that a great coffee experience hinges as much on the barista as it does the coffee itself. This philosophy drives their investment in industry-leading training programs and fostering long-term career growth for their team members.
